Lyra Innovation Lab: Prototype Competition

Published: 7/20/2022 14 Likes

Recently,  Dominion Energy teams participated in the Lyra Innovation Lab competition.

The Lyra Innovation Lab is a hands-on business incubation lab that teaches our employees how to develop, prototype, pilot, and scale their innovations that may be used for product commercialization. Its goal is to foster a culture of innovation and intrapreneurship across the company.

Since April, our Innovation Team alongside support from senior leadership, have selected six teams from a pool of 32 submissions to participate in the 2022 Lyra Innovation Competition Lab.

  1. Second Life for EV Batteries
  2. EV Charging Partnerships
  3. WattsApp – Watts Impacted by You
  4. Bundled Renewables Services Super-Contract
  5. Decarbonization of Gas Assets: Distributed Local Energy Carbon Sequestration
  6. Methanation Carbon Neutral Natural Gas

Recently, these teams participated in the second part of this year’s Lyra Innovation Lab competition, presenting their business model prototype to a live panel of executive judges.

The executive judging panel was tasked with selecting the winning team based on the following judging criteria: target customer, critical assumptions, testing plan, customer insights, and solution progress.

The winner of the prototype competition was Bundled Renewables Services Super-Contract. Members of this team are: Janise Clancey, Cameron Stalker and Zach Chapin. 

 

“The quality and effort that each team has put into their ideas has far exceeded our expectations. It is an honor to work alongside such intelligent, open-minded, bright employee innovators."

- Will McCausland, Manager of Innovation & Commercialization


Their solution would develop a holistic approach for our customers interested in renewable and carbon free energy solutions, incorporating services such as utility scale solar, renewable natural gas, as well as onsite solutions like rooftop solar, EV charging and battery storage. By providing this holistic energy service, our customers can both save money by bundling the energy solutions together as well as save time by only having to work with one provider directly instead of several different providers.

“The quality and effort that each team has put into their ideas has far exceeded our expectations. It is an honor to work alongside such intelligent, open-minded, bright employee innovators. This program has allowed a diverse group of employees from across the company to share their talents and resources with the Lyra team and their colleagues. This is just the beginning of something great,” said Will McCausland, Manager of Innovation & Commercialization.

As we approach the next phase of the competition, each team continues to work on their prototype and business plan — fine-tuning and growing their solutions to fit a focus area of Dominion Energy’s business needs.

The final competition will take place in September, focusing on each team’s business plan. Stay tuned to see which of the 6 teams comes out on top of the entire competition!
